Output 5e4dca20553346c02b58c12c7e37ec1d1308dd23633a6d34b64a289fbb19af1a:9

value
1000000000
script pubkey
OP_0 OP_PUSHBYTES_20 de0637d92b8e2c2b529676d4b7657372f63c4c64
address
bc1qmcrr0kft3ckzk55kwm2twetnwtmrcnryhpgn3x
transaction
5e4dca20553346c02b58c12c7e37ec1d1308dd23633a6d34b64a289fbb19af1a
confirmations
4792
spent
true